How are eToro transactions taxed?

The tax you'll pay on your eToro transactions all depends on where you live and the specific transactions you've made - so make sure to check out our crypto tax guides for the rules where you live. This said you'll generally pay one of two taxes:

  • Capital Gains Tax: Whenever you sell or trade crypto on eToro and make a gain, you'll generally pay Capital Gains Tax on that gain.
  • Income Tax: Whenever you earn new crypto on eToro - for example, Cardano or ETH staking rewards - you may need to pay Income Tax upon receipt based on the fair market value of your tokens.

Does eToro report to the IRS?

Yes. eToro reports to the IRS as they issue 1099 forms to users. Any time you receive a 1099 form, the IRS receives an identical copy.

How to integrate eToro with Koinly using Excel files

You'll need to start by downloading an Excel file with your full trading history from eToro before you can upload it to Koinly - here's how.

How to download and export your transaction history Excel file from eToro

  1. Log in to your eToro account.
  2. Select portfolio from the left hand menu.
  3. From the menu at the top, select history.
  4. Select the settings icon in the top right corner.
  5. Select account statement.
  6. Select your time frame.
  7. Select export. Make sure you pick the Excel file format, not the PDF format.

Do you get a 1099 from eToro?

Yes, eToro issues 1099 forms. US residents may receive a consolidated 1099-K or 1099-B form depending on their activities and investments. 1099-B forms list the proceeds and short-term capital gains and losses from investments, while the 1099-K form reports on all transactions broken down by month.

Why can't I just use my 1099 form from eToro to file my taxes?

You can, in theory, but there are a couple of potential issues with your eToro 1099 form.

Firstly, it's important to note that due to the limitations of these forms, your 1099 forms from eToro may contain errors if you've transferred crypto on or off eToro as exchanges cannot track cost basis on other platforms. Learn more about 1099 forms and why they're not ideal for reporting crypto.

As well as this, eToro 1099 forms use the FIFO method as standard. This means your gains and losses are calculated on a first in, first out basis - so the asset you bought first is the asset you sold first. For many investors, this results in higher capital gains than using other cost basis methods. The IRS allows multiple cost basis methods, including Spec ID, LIFO, and HIFO, which may result in lower capital gains. Does eToro provide financial or end of year statements?

No, eToro does not provide an EOFY statement. But you can use your eToro transaction history export to create an end-of-year statement. Just set your date range to cover the last financial year.

Do you pay tax on eToro?

Yes, you are required to calculate and pay any applicable taxes according to your country’s crypto tax rules. If you have made any capital gains or income as a result of your crypto investment activities on eToro, you'll need to report these to your tax office and pay taxes on them.

When does eToro send tax forms?

eToro only issues 1099 forms to some US users. If you’re going to receive a 1099 form from eToro, you should receive it by February of the following financial year at the latest.

Do I own the crypto I buy on eToro?

Yes. When you purchase crypto on eToro you purchase the underlying asset. eToro buys your crypto on your behalf and holds it in your name.
